Air blower completely stopped.

Featured Replies

So I bought my fabia 2 last year and haven’t had any issues with it. The air blower didn’t work unless it was on 4 so assumed it was a resistor issue but hadn’t gotten around to fixing it. However a few weeks ago the fan started working intermittently on the 4th setting, until after a few days completely stopped all together. 

 

Does anybody know if this is still just a resistor problem which would be fix with swapping it with a new one? Or because now it doesn’t work at all could it be a bigger more expensive issue?

Have you checked the fuse?

  • Author

Yeah the fuse is fine. Does that mean it’s all to do with the resistor itself then?

  • Sponsor

Should work on 4 without the resistor even fitted, so more likely the fan motor itself.

resistors are £5-10 on ebay and take about 20mins to fit.  there is a great guide on youtube for it which I posted on here.  I'd start there first as its the cheapest, does sound like your motor has packed in though, probably from running on 4 permenantly...
